Which of the following are examples of indirect digital access? Note: There are 2 correct answers to this question.
Suggested Answer: A,C Vote an answer
Indirect digital access occurs when humans, devices, or systems use the digital core indirectly through non- SAP intermediary software, such as a non-SAP front end, a custom-solution, or any other non-SAP application1. Indirect digital access is measured by the number of documents created, updated, or deleted in the SAP system as a result of the indirect use2. Examples of indirect digital access include:
* A Defect document created through an industry application: This is an example of indirect digital access because the industry application is a non-SAP software that triggers the creation of a document in the SAP system.
* A Time Sheet Record from a 3rd party application: This is also an example of indirect digital access because the 3rd party application is a non-SAP software that triggers the creation of a document in the SAP system.
* An unattended bot in SAP Build Process Automation: This is not an example of indirect digital access because the bot is using SAP software to access the SAP system directly, not through a non-SAP intermediary software.
* A Production Order created through a non-SAP front-end: This is not an example of indirect digital access because the production order is not a document type that is counted for indirect digital access. The document types that are counted are: Sales Order, Invoice, Purchase Order, Service and Maintenance Document, Manufacturing Document, Quality Management Document, Time Sheet, Financial Document, and Material Document2.
